Add a sub hypercall to __HYPERVISOR_memory_op to allow to read/write
memory from/to a foreign domain.

Extending MMUEXT_COPY_PAGE seems better on first sight but considering
that MMUEXT is meant for PV only and trying to change that sub-op this
solution is better.

+/*
+ * The "noinline" qualifier avoids the compiler to create a large function
+ * consuming quite a lot of stack.
+ */
+static int noinline mem_foreigncopy(
+    XEN_GUEST_HANDLE_PARAM(xen_foreigncopy_t) arg)
+{
+    struct domain *d, *const currd = current->domain;
+    xen_foreigncopy_t copy;
+    int rc, direction;
+
+    if ( copy_from_guest(&copy, arg, 1) )
+        return -EFAULT;
+
+    if ( copy.flags & ~XENMEM_foreigncopy_direction )
+        return -EINVAL;
+
+    direction = copy.flags & XENMEM_foreigncopy_direction;
+
+    d = rcu_lock_domain_by_any_id(copy.domid);
+    if ( !d )
+        return -ESRCH;
+
+    /*
+     * Check we are allowed to map and access these foreign pages.
+     */
+    if ( direction == XENMEM_foreigncopy_from )
+        rc = xsm_foreigncopy_from(XSM_TARGET, currd, d);
+    else
+        rc = xsm_foreigncopy_to(XSM_TARGET, currd, d);
+    if ( rc )
+        goto out;
+
+    while ( copy.nr_frames )
+    {
+        /*
+         * Arbitrary size.  Not too much stack space, and a reasonable stride
+         * for continuation checks.
+         */
+        xen_pfn_t gfn_list[32];
+        unsigned int todo = MIN(ARRAY_SIZE(gfn_list), copy.nr_frames);
+
+        rc = -EFAULT;
+        if ( copy_from_guest(gfn_list, copy.frame_list, todo) )
+            goto out;
+
+        for ( unsigned int i = 0; i < todo; i++ )
+        {
+            struct page_info *foreign_page;
+            mfn_t foreign_mfn;
+            void *foreign;
+            p2m_type_t p2mt;
+            p2m_query_t q = (direction == XENMEM_foreigncopy_to) ?
+                            P2M_ALLOC | P2M_UNSHARE : P2M_ALLOC;
+
+            foreign_page = get_page_from_gfn(d, gfn_list[i], &p2mt, q);
+
+            if ( unlikely(p2m_is_paged(p2mt)) )
+            {
+                if ( foreign_page )
+                    put_page(foreign_page);
+                p2m_mem_paging_populate(d, _gfn(gfn_list[i]));
+                p2mt = p2m_ram_paging_in;
+                foreign_page = NULL;
+            }
+
+            if ( unlikely(!foreign_page) )
+            {
+                rc = -ENOENT;
+                if ( p2mt != p2m_ram_paging_in )
+                {
+                    gdprintk(XENLOG_WARNING,
+                             "Error accessing foreign gfn %" PRI_gfn "\n",
+                             gfn_list[i]);
+                    rc = -EINVAL;
+                }
+                copy.nr_frames -= i;
+                guest_handle_add_offset(copy.frame_list, i);
+                goto out;
+            }
+
+            foreign_mfn = page_to_mfn(foreign_page);
+
+            /* A page is dirtied when it's being copied to. */
+            if ( direction == XENMEM_foreigncopy_to )
+                paging_mark_dirty(d, foreign_mfn);
+
+            foreign = map_domain_page(foreign_mfn);
+            if ( direction == XENMEM_foreigncopy_from )
+                rc = copy_to_guest(copy.buffer, foreign, PAGE_SIZE);
+            else
+                rc = copy_from_guest(foreign, copy.buffer, PAGE_SIZE);
+            unmap_domain_page(foreign);
+            put_page(foreign_page);
+
+            if ( unlikely(rc) )
+            {
+                gdprintk(XENLOG_WARNING,
+                         "Error %d copying gfn %" PRI_gfn "\n",
+                         rc, gfn_list[i]);
+                copy.nr_frames -= i;
+                guest_handle_add_offset(copy.frame_list, i);
+                goto out;
+            }
+
+            guest_handle_add_offset(copy.buffer, PAGE_SIZE);
+        }
+
+        copy.nr_frames -= todo;
+        guest_handle_add_offset(copy.frame_list, todo);
+
+        if ( copy.nr_frames && hypercall_preempt_check() )
+        {
+            rc = hypercall_create_continuation(
+                __HYPERVISOR_memory_op, "lh", XENMEM_foreigncopy, arg);
+            goto out;
+        }
+    }
+
+    rc = 0;
+
+ out:
+    rcu_unlock_domain(d);
+
+    /*
+     * Update in all cases, it allows the caller to know how many
+     * frames were successfully copied and the continuation to
+     * continue correctly.
+     */
+    if ( __copy_to_guest(arg, &copy, 1) && rc >= 0 )
+        rc = -EFAULT;
+
+    return rc;
+}

+/*
+ * Copy memory from/to a given domain.
+ * This calls is meant to replace expensive operations during migration which
+ * are only supported for PV guests.
+ */
+#define XENMEM_foreigncopy 29
+struct xen_foreigncopy {
+    /* IN - The domain whose memory is to be copied. */
+    domid_t domid;
+
+    /* IN - Flags. */
+#define XENMEM_foreigncopy_from 0
+#define XENMEM_foreigncopy_to 1
+#define XENMEM_foreigncopy_direction 1
+    uint16_t flags;
+
+    /*
+     * IN/OUT
+     *
+     * As an IN parameter number of frames of the domain to be copied.
+     * On output updated number of frames left (0 if success).
+     */
+    uint32_t nr_frames;
+
+    /*
+     * IN/OUT
+     *
+     * Frames to be copied.
+     * On output updated to point to the first frame unhandled, if any.
+     */
+    XEN_GUEST_HANDLE(xen_pfn_t) frame_list;
+
+    /*
+     * IN/OUT
+     *
+     * Guest buffer to read/write from.
+     * On output updated to point to the first page pointer unhandled.
+     */
+    XEN_GUEST_HANDLE(uint8) buffer;
+};
+typedef struct xen_foreigncopy xen_foreigncopy_t;
+DEFINE_XEN_GUEST_HANDLE(xen_foreigncopy_t);
+
+/* Next available subop number is 30 */
